I am trying to use VBA to check a new value in a cell against other
values in a column to alert the user as to whether it is a duplicate. I would like to do this using a Message Box. I already have code to check the length of the new value and would like code that does something similar. Private Sub Worksheet_Change(ByVal Target As Excel.Range) Dim LRange As Range Set LRange = Range("B:B") If Len(Target) 27 Then MsgBox "The value you entered is greater than 27 characters" End If End Sub I am using Excel 97.
